Chlorobenzene is extremely less reactive towards a nucleophilic substitution reaction. Give two reasons for the same.
Solution:  
(a) In Chlorobenzene structure, chlorine is attached with a benzene ring through single bond and it is highly electronegative in nature. Thats why any electronegative/electrophilic agent can not replace it.
(b) There is delocalization of lone pair of electron present on chlorine atom. Carbon atom of benzene ring is Sp2S p^2 hybridized. Its structure is stabilized by resonance, so replacement of chlorine atom with other nucleophilic substance will required lots of energy which is not favourable.
